MEETING ADVOCATES FOR HEALTHY LEARNERS 

MASERU – A reflection  meeting seeking to advocate for healthy learners so as to ease quality learning is currently going on in Maseru on Monday.

Organised by the Ministry of Education and Training (MoET), the meeting officiated by Deputy Principal Secretary (DPS) aims to link schools with health facilities for increased learner uptake of health services programmes.

Addressing participants, the Ministry’s DPS Ms.  Refiloe Kepa said Lesotho being a signatory to the Eastern Southern  Africa (ESA) is  commitment on promoting quality delivery of Comprehensive Sexually Education (CSE), commonly known as Life Skills Based Sexually Education (LSBSE)  in schools, found it worthy to pilot the linkage project.

She explained that the  Ministry is working together with UNESCO and Touch Roots Africa (TRA) to pilot the linkage project in different schools in the districts of Leribe, Qacha’s Nek and Thaba-Tseka… AM/BM
